Tottenham Hotspur see off Schalke 04

Emmanuel Adebayor and Roberto Soldado score for Tottenham Hotspur as they beat Schalke 04 2-0 in their final pre-season friendly at White Hart Lane.

Tottenham Hotspur have warmed up for their opening Premier League match against West Ham United next weekend by claiming a 2-1 victory over Schalke 04 at White Hart Lane.

Spurs took the lead in the 29th minute through Emmanuel Adebayor, who was picked out by Lewis Holtby in the box before firing a strike into the corner of the net.

The visitors came close to an immediate response, but Roman Neustadter could only guide his header from a free kick wide of the post.

Roberto Soldado should have doubled the home side's lead after the break when he was found unmarked by Andros Townsend in the middle, but he blazed his effort high over the bar.

Townsend wasted another gilt-edged chance for Spurs moments later, when he was slipped through on goal, only to place a low strike wide of the post.

The hosts did manage to score their second goal in the 66th minute through Soldado, who headed in after Townsend's powerful strike had been palmed away by the keeper.

With 10 minutes left to play, Kevin-Prince Boateng pulled a goal back for the visitors with a low finish from just inside the box against his former club.

Cristian Ceballos twice came close for Spurs in the closing stages as the hosts saw out the game to claim a morale-boosting win.
